Comprehensive Diagnostic Procedures for Geothermal Systems
Effective geothermal repair begins with a thorough and precise diagnostic process. Our technicians are equipped with advanced tools and in-depth knowledge to accurately pinpoint the root cause of any malfunction. We understand that a misdiagnosis can lead to unnecessary repairs or recurring problems, which is why we meticulously follow a multi-step approach:
- Initial System Assessment: We start with a comprehensive visual inspection of your entire system, including the indoor heat pump unit, outdoor components, and visible ground loop connections. This is complemented by a detailed discussion with you to understand the symptoms you’ve observed, such as unusual noises, temperature inconsistencies, or complete system shutdown.
- Performance Parameter Checks: Utilizing specialized gauges and meters, we measure critical operating parameters such as refrigerant pressures (for heat pump cycles), water/antifreeze flow rates, and temperatures across various points in the system. These readings provide crucial insights into whether your system is operating within manufacturer specifications.
- Electrical System Evaluation: Geothermal systems rely heavily on electrical components. We perform extensive electrical diagnostics, checking voltage, amperage, and continuity for the compressor, circulating pumps, fan motors, control boards, and safety switches. Faulty wiring or component failures in the electrical system are common culprits behind system malfunctions.
- Refrigerant Charge Verification (Heat Pump): For closed-loop heat pump systems, an incorrect refrigerant charge can severely impact efficiency. We accurately assess the refrigerant levels to identify leaks or overcharging, which can lead to reduced heating or cooling capacity.
- Ground Loop Integrity Testing: The ground loop is the heart of your geothermal system. We conduct specialized tests, including pressure checks and flow rate verification, to ensure there are no leaks, blockages, or insufficient circulation within the underground piping.
- Thermostat and Control System Analysis: Modern geothermal systems are governed by sophisticated thermostats and control boards. We verify their functionality, ensuring they are communicating correctly with the heat pump and responding accurately to desired temperature settings.
Common Issues with Geothermal Heat Pumps
The indoor unit, or heat pump, is responsible for transferring heat to or from your home. Several issues can arise with this component:
- Reduced Heating or Cooling Performance: This is often the most noticeable symptom. Causes can range from low refrigerant charge due to a leak, a failing compressor, a malfunctioning blower motor affecting airflow, or dirty air filters restricting proper air circulation.
- Unusual Noises: Rattling, grinding, hissing, or bubbling sounds can indicate problems such as a failing fan motor, compressor issues, loose internal components, or even air within the refrigerant lines.
- System Not Starting or Cycling Frequently: Electrical faults, a tripped circuit breaker, a faulty thermostat, or issues with control boards or safety sensors can prevent the system from starting or cause it to cycle on and off too frequently, reducing efficiency and potentially leading to premature wear.
- Water Leaks: While not as common as with conventional AC units, leaks can occur from the condensate drain pan if it becomes clogged or from internal coil components, though the latter is rare in geothermal systems.
Common Issues with Geothermal Ground Loop Components
The ground loop system, buried beneath the surface, is typically robust but can still experience problems:
- Low Flow or Pressure in the Loop: Insufficient flow of the water/antifreeze mixture through the ground loop can drastically reduce the system's ability to exchange heat with the earth. This can be caused by a failing circulating pump, air trapped within the loop, or obstructions in the piping.
- Ground Loop Leaks: Although designed for longevity, ground loop pipes can develop leaks due to shifting ground, installation errors, or unforeseen damage. Signs of a leak might include a persistent drop in system pressure, unexplained wet spots in the yard, or a noticeable reduction in system performance. Detecting and repairing ground loop leaks requires specialized equipment and expertise.
- Insufficient Antifreeze Protection: If the mixture of water and antifreeze in the ground loop is not correctly balanced, especially during very cold periods, there’s a risk of the fluid freezing. This can damage the loop, reduce efficiency, and potentially cause system shutdown.
